auld lang syne
Old times, especially those that are remembered fondly. In Scottish, the phrase means "old long since." Come on, you're only in town for a few days—let's go to dinner for auld lang syne. Sorry, I already have plans tonight. My former neighbor and I are getting together for auld lang syne. It was so nice to see my old teammates for auld lang syne. I really do miss those guys.
